Understanding the Causes
The causes behind these problems can vary. Seal failures often take place due to the natural aging procedure of the products utilized. Cracks can arise from unexpected impacts or extreme temperature level fluctuations. In locations with substantial weather condition changes, the danger of these issues grows. Comprehending the root cause of the problem is crucial for successful repairs.
Expert Techniques for Double Glazing Repair
When it comes to resolving double glazing issues, house owners have a number of options. Expert repair strategies vary depending upon the specific problem.
1. Seal Replacement
- Process: For seal failures, the broken part is thoroughly eliminated, and a new sealant is used. This often needs professional tools and accuracy.
- Benefits: Restores insulation homes and avoids additional moisture invasion.
2. Pane Replacement
- Process: If glass panes are split or broken, they need to be replaced. The frame is usually removed, and brand-new glass is fitted and sealed.
- Advantages: Enhances security, aesthetic appeals, and thermal performance.
3. Secondary Glazing
- Process: For properties with considerable noise contamination, a secondary glazing unit can be installed over existing windows.
- Advantages: Provides additional insulation and sound reduction without replacing the initial windows.
4. Reglazing
- Process: This involves eliminating broken glass and replacing it with new panes while keeping the existing frame undamaged.
- Benefits: Cost-effective solution that maintains the original window structure.
5. Frame Repairs
- Process: Damaged frames can be fixed or replaced if they no longer support the window correctly.
- Advantages: Ensures the general stability of the window unit.
6. Draft Sealing
- Process: This involves adding weatherstripping or sealant around the edges of the window to remove air leakages.
- Benefits: Improves energy efficiency, decreasing heating and cooling costs.

Maintaining Double Glazed Windows
Preventive upkeep can extend the life of double-glazed windows and decrease the probability of repairs. Here are a few t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Keep the glass and frames clean to prevent accumulation of dirt and grime.
- Inspect Seals: Regularly examine the seals for any indications of wear or damage.
- Make Sure Proper Operation: Open and close windows routinely to avoid them from ending up being stuck.
- Screen Humidity Levels: Use dehumidifiers in high-humidity locations to lower condensation risk.
